Is it worth paying for

Talk Radio+

65
Value score / 100 Worth paying? Depends It depends

Talk Radio+ is worth using for its wide variety of talk radio content, especially classic shows, but paying for it is questionable due to persistent technical issues and a lack of clear premium features.

Free + in-app purchases seen up to $59.99 4.6★ lifetime (2,478) since 2012

Talk Radio+ offers a diverse selection of talk radio, including news, comedy, and old-time radio, which many users enjoy for free R5R11R18R22. However, the app is plagued by reports of frequent disconnections and missing features, making the value of its in-app purchases unclear R116R119R120.

Free vs paid

The free version of Talk Radio+ provides access to a wide range of talk radio stations, including news, comedy, and old-time radio shows, with minimal and non-disruptive ads R5R11R18R37. Many users enjoy the variety and ease of use without paying R74. The app description mentions in-app purchases, and one user reported paying to remove ads, but these ads returned after an Apple update R67. There is no clear indication from reviews what other premium features the paid tiers (up to $59.99) offer, making it difficult to assess their value.

Worth paying if

You might consider paying if the app's reported issues (like disconnections) are resolved and if a paid tier offers specific, desired features like a favorites button or a sleep timer, which are frequently requested by users R2R155R135R74. However, based on current reviews, the benefits of paying are not clearly defined.

Skip / stay free if

You should skip paying if you experience frequent disconnections or app crashes, as these issues significantly detract from the user experience R116R119. Also, if you are looking for specific conservative hosts like Alex Jones, Ben Shapiro, or Tucker Carlson, or channels like MSNBC, Fox News, OAN, or Newsmax, as their availability is inconsistent or absent, leading to user frustration R3R34R85.

Evidence note: Reviews are heavily skewed towards content availability (especially Art Bell and political leanings) and technical issues, with very little specific feedback on the in-app purchases or their benefits.

Frequently asked

Does Talk Radio+ have a favorites feature?
No, Talk Radio+ does not currently have a favorites button, which is a frequently requested feature by users who want to easily access their preferred stations R2R155R68.
Are there any issues with the app stopping playback?
Yes, several users report that the app frequently stops playing after a few minutes or every 10-30 minutes, requiring manual restarts R86R116R119R120.
Can I listen to specific political commentators or news channels?
The availability of specific political commentators and news channels is inconsistent; some users report missing channels like Fox News, MSNBC, Alex Jones, Rick and Bubba, Ben Shapiro, Rush Limbaugh, Tucker Carlson, OAN, and Newsmax, leading to frustration and app uninstallation R3R34R85R87.
Does the app include a sleep timer?
No, the app does not appear to have a sleep timer, a feature requested by users who listen while falling asleep R135R74R61.
